Raman spectra of LnAl 3 Cl 12 compounds

The Raman spectra of three LnAl 3 Cl 12 compounds (Ln = Gd, Tb and Dy) were studied and the observed bands are interpreted on the basis of terminal and bridging AlCl bonds and LnCl bonds. The results support the suggestion that the AlCl 4 species are of anionic type in association with cationic Ln species.
